In Problems 13-16, write a differential equation that fits the physical description.
The rate of change of the mass A of salt at time t is proportional to the square of the mass of salt present at time t.
Solution
given data
mass A
time t
hence the differential equation is
dA(t)/dt = k(A(t))²
or more briefly,
dA/dt = kA²
